KUKA KSD1-08 Servo Drive Module – Complete Technical Profile

Technical Specifications

  1. Electrical Parameters:
    • Rated Current: 4 A (continuous operation) .
    • Peak Output Current: 8 A (short-term overload) .
    • Power Supply: 24 V DC ±10% .
    • Output Frequency: 50 Hz .
    • Control Modes: Position, velocity, and torque control .
    • Feedback Interfaces:
      • Quadrature encoders (incremental/absolute) .
      • Analog sensors (e.g., displacement, pressure) via multiplexed ADC channels .

Detailed content

  1. Physical Dimensions:
    • Size: 88 mm (H) × 240 mm (W) × 180 mm (D) .
    • Weight: Approx. 0.5 kg .
  2. Environmental Ratings:
    • Operating Temperature: 0°C to +45°C .
    • Protection Class: IP20 (standard); IP67 available for harsh environments .
  3. Communication Protocols:
    • Interbus interface for drive bus integration .
    • EtherCAT, CANopen, and analog/digital I/O .
    • Supports Profibus-DP slave interface (up to 12 Mbit) .
  4. Real-Time Performance:
    • Control Precision: 20-bit encoder resolution for micron-level accuracy .
    • Loop Update Rate: 62.5 µs for PID control .

Installation & Maintenance

  1. Deployment Guidelines:
    • DIN rail mounting; ensure minimal clearance (≥50 mm) for heat dissipation .
    • Isolate from high-vibration equipment to prevent connector fatigue .
  2. Preventive Measures:
    • Bi-annual inspection of power connectors and cooling vents .
    • Verify encoder cable integrity using trend recorder logs .
  3. Troubleshooting:
    • “Attn” LED Activation: Check terminal board connections or encoder feedback .
    • Sudden Power Drops: Validate 24 V DC input stability .
